Movies of Bert Moorhouse and Frank Wilcox together
Bert Moorhouse and Frank Wilcox have starred in 10 movies together. Their first film was City for Conquest in 1940. The most recent movie that Bert Moorhouse and Frank Wilcox starred together was Dangerous Mission in 1954.
